Understanding the Noise: What Causes It?

Before delving into solutions, it’s essential to understand why drills, including the DeWalt 20V Max XR, tend to produce noise.

1. Motor Operation

The primary source of noise in most drills stems from their electric motors. When the motor operates, it generates vibrations, which translates into sound. This is particularly noticeable at high speeds or under heavy load.

2. Gear Mechanism

Another significant contributor to noise is the gear mechanism within the drill. As the gears engage and disengage, they can cause a loud whirring or grinding noise, particularly if they are worn or if the drill is under stress.

3. Bit and Material Interaction

When the drill bit interacts with various materials, such as wood or metal, it can produce noise. Different materials create different levels of friction, which in turn results in varying sound levels.

Techniques to Reduce Noise

Now that we have a basic understanding of what causes noise in your DeWalt 20V Max XR drill, let’s explore some effective techniques to reduce that noise.

1. Use Noise-Reducing Accessories

One of the most straightforward ways to lower the noise generated by your drill is to invest in noise-reducing accessories.

A. Drill Bits

Choosing the right drill bit can significantly impact noise levels. Here are some tips for selecting quieter bits:

  • Carbide-Tipped Bits: These bits are designed to cut through materials efficiently, reducing friction and noise.
  • Spiral Bits: The design of spiral bits helps in minimizing vibration, which contributes to less noise.

B. Drill Chucks

The type of chuck you use can also make a difference. A quality chuck ensures that the drill bit fits securely, minimizing vibrations.

2. Ensure Proper Lubrication

Regular maintenance can help minimize noise over time. Ensuring that all moving parts are adequately lubricated can significantly reduce friction and vibrations, leading to quieter operation.

A. Lubricate Gears

The gears within the drill should be lubricated periodically. Use a gear oil or grease that’s suitable for electric tools. Apply it to the gear mechanism while being careful not to over-apply, as excess lubrication can attract dust and debris.

B. Oil the Chuck

The chuck can also benefit from a bit of oil. A few drops of machine oil can keep it running smoothly, leading to less noise during operation.

3. Monitor the Load

Another way to reduce drill noise is to be mindful of the load you place on the tool.

A. Use the Right Setting

Always ensure you are using the appropriate speed and torque settings for the material you’re drilling. Using a high speed on durable materials, like metal, can result in excessive noise.

B. Avoid Overworking the Drill

If the drill starts to struggle, it is often a sign that you are overworking it. This can lead to increased noise levels and might even damage the tool. Instead, try using a larger drill or multiple passes at lower settings.

Maintaining Your DeWalt 20V Max XR Drill

Proper maintenance not only maximizes the life of your drill but also contributes to performance, including noise reduction.

1. Regular Cleaning

Dirt and debris can lead to increased friction within the drill, which may contribute to noise. Make it a point to clean your drill regularly. Use a soft brush to clear out any dust and grime, particularly around the vents and gear mechanism.

2. Battery Management

The DeWalt 20V Max XR is battery-operated, and the condition of the battery can affect performance, including noise levels. Follow these tips for maintaining your battery:

  • Avoid Overcharging: Keep the battery charged, but avoid overcharging, which can reduce battery life.
  • Store Properly: Store your battery in a cool, dry place. Extreme temperatures can impact performance.

What are some common reasons why my DeWalt 20V Max XR drill is noisy?

The noise generated by your DeWalt 20V Max XR drill can often come from several sources. Firstly, the motor itself can produce a significant amount of sound, especially under heavy load or when cutting through tougher materials. Additionally, the mechanical components like gears and bearings may contribute to the overall noise level, particularly if they are worn or not properly lubricated.

Another common reason for increased noise involves the bit being used. If the drill bit is dull or mismatched for the material, it can create unnecessary friction, resulting in higher noise levels. Lastly, using the drill at maximum RPM without a stable grip may also amplify the sound, leading to an overall louder experience when drilling or driving screws.

How can I reduce the noise level of my DeWalt drill?

To reduce the noise level, proper maintenance is key. Regularly inspect and lubricate the drill’s moving parts, including the gears and bearings. Applying a lubricant can help minimize friction and, consequently, the noise produced during operation. It is also advisable to clean out any debris that might accumulate in the drill, which can impede its performance and increase noise.

Another effective method is to use high-quality drill bits suited for your specific tasks. Sharp bits will cut more efficiently through materials, reducing the strain on your drill and consequently lowering the noise produced. Additionally, consider drilling at lower speeds for tougher materials, as this can also help lessen the noise without sacrificing performance.

Are there specific tasks that are noisier than others when using the drill?

Yes, some tasks tend to be noisier than others when operating the DeWalt 20V Max XR drill. For instance, drilling into dense materials like metal or concrete generally produces more noise compared to softer materials like wood. The density and toughness of the material require the drill to exert more power, which can amplify sound levels.

Using the drill for tasks that involve high RPM settings, such as driving screws quickly or using specific drill bits intended for rapid drilling, can also lead to increased noise. It’s beneficial to assess the task at hand and choose appropriate speeds and drill bits, as this can help to manage noise output during usage.
